Mixture of Contexts for Long Video Generation

arXiv 2025 19.7 method

TLDR

Proposes Mixture of Contexts (MoC) for sparse attention in long video generation, achieving near-linear scaling and long-term consistency.

Reasoning

The paper presents a novel attention routing mechanism for long-context video generation, but lacks explicit real-world evaluation or comparison to baselines. The abstract does not discuss world models or dynamics prediction.
